Israelis Granted Visa-Free Travel to U.S. Amidst Ongoing Conflict
The U.S. Department of Homeland Security (DHS) has announced that eligible Israeli citizens and nationals can now apply for visa-free travel to the United States through the U.S. Visa Waiver Program. Starting from October 19, Israeli citizens can apply for travel authorization through the Electronic System for Travel Authorization (ESTA), allowing them to visit the U.S. for up to 90 days without a visa. This move follows Israel's admission into the Visa Waiver Program and requires applicants to have a biometrically enabled passport. The ESTA application process may take up to 72 hours for processing.
